文件系统数据恢复全攻略高效恢复方法与操作指南
文件系统数据恢复全攻略:高效恢复方法与操作指南
一、文件系统数据恢复的重要性与常见问题
1.1 数据丢失的四大常见场景
文件系统作为计算机存储设备与用户数据之间的桥梁,其稳定性直接影响数据完整性。根据IDC统计,全球每年因文件系统故障导致的数据丢失量超过**3000PB**,其中办公场景占比达**58%**,企业级数据丢失损失平均超过**50万美元**。
**典型故障场景包括:**
- 误操作导致分区丢失(如Shift+Del删除分区)
- 硬盘坏道引发文件系统损坏
- 病毒攻击破坏FAT32/NTFS结构
- 系统升级或重装导致的文件表损坏
1.2 文件系统核心结构
现代操作系统普遍采用两种主流文件系统:
- **NTFS(Windows专用)**:支持大文件(4TB+)、日志记录和权限控制
- **ext4(Linux主流)**:采用日志机制,支持多设备挂载
**关键数据存储位置:**
1. MFT(主文件表):Windows系统每块硬盘的"索引数据库"
2. Inode节点:Linux文件系统的结构单元
3. 碎片文件:跨区存储导致的数据不连续
二、文件系统数据恢复技术体系
2.1 三级恢复技术框架
| 恢复层级 | 实现原理 | 适用场景 | 成功率 |
|----------|----------|----------|--------|
| 第一级(软件恢复) | 重建文件目录结构 | 误删除文件(30分钟内) | 85%-95% |
| 第二级(磁盘修复) | 重建文件分配表 | 分区丢失 | 60%-80% |
| 第三级(物理恢复) | 硬盘磁头读取 | 磁盘物理损坏 | 40%-60% |
2.2 分文件系统恢复方案
**针对NTFS的恢复流程:**
1. 使用`chkdsk /f`检查文件系统错误
2. 通过`ntfsfix`修复日志文件
3. 启用"Last Known Good"系统快照
4. 使用TestDisk重建MBR/GPT
**ext4恢复关键步骤:**
1. 执行`e2fsck -y /dev/sda1`检查文件系统
2. 使用`fsck.repair`工具修复超级块
3. 通过`ext4trace`分析日志恢复元数据
三、专业级恢复工具实战指南
3.1 开源工具组合方案
**TestDisk+PhotoRec组合使用:**
```bash

查找丢失分区
testdisk /dev/sda
选择磁盘类型(选择Linux ext4)
扫描逻辑驱动器
photorec /dev/sda1
```
**数据验证命令:**
```bash
md5sum recovered files/* 与原始文件哈希值比对
```
3.2 商业软件深度
**R-Studio 8.14功能矩阵:**
- 支持NTFS数据恢复:深度扫描文件碎片
- 磁盘映像功能:创建4TB+全盘镜像
- 64位多线程引擎:恢复速度提升300%
- 加密文件解密:支持AES-256破解
**DiskGenius使用技巧:**
1. 启用"深度扫描"模式(默认2小时)
2. 对比文件系统快照
4. 使用"修复分区表"功能
四、企业级数据恢复服务流程
4.1 标准化服务流程(ISO 5级洁净室)
1. 数据接收:防静电处理(ESD防护)
2. 磁盘镜像:全盘克隆(支持NVMe设备)
3. 文件分析:MD5/SHA1哈希校验
4. 恢复验证:三重数据校验机制
5. 安全销毁:NIST 800-88标准擦除
4.2 服务定价模型
| 恢复类型 | 基础费用(元) | 增加服务 |
|----------|----------------|----------|
| 软件恢复 | 300-800 | 加急处理+30% |
| 磁盘修复 | 1500-5000 | 24小时报告 |
| 物理恢复 | 8000+ | 数据公证 |
五、预防性数据保护策略
5.1 三重备份方案设计
**1-3-2备份法则实践:**
- 1份本地备份(NAS/移动硬盘)
- 3份异地备份(云存储+冷存储)
- 2种介质(磁存储+光存储)
**企业级备份工具推荐:**
- Veeam Backup & Replication:支持VMware vSphere
- Commvault:满足GDPR合规要求
- Veritas NetBackup:跨平台备份
5.2 文件系统维护要点
1. 定期检查:每月执行`chkdsk`/`e2fsck`
2. 空间管理:监控文件系统碎片(NTFS<15%,ext4<20%)
4. 日志清理:定期清理Windows事件日志(事件查看器)
六、典型故障案例分析
6.1 办公场景案例:误删部门项目文件
**故障现象:**
- 20GB视频素材在FAT32格式移动硬盘丢失
- 系统提示"Drive not initialized"
**恢复过程:**
1. 使用DiskGenius重建FAT表
2. 通过TestDisk定位隐藏分区
3. 利用PhotoRec恢复JPG/PNG文件
4. 使用File carving技术恢复AVI文件头
**恢复结果:**
- 98%文件完整恢复
- 5分钟内交付使用
6.2 企业级案例:服务器RAID阵列损坏
**故障背景:**
- 16TB RAID5存储阵列(Windows Server )
- 突发掉电导致parity校验失败
**解决方案:**
1. 使用RAID reconstruct工具重建阵列
2. 通过Windows的"RAID修复向导"恢复
3. 使用R-Studio恢复损坏的MFT文件
4. 重建SQL Server数据库事务日志
**数据验证:**
- 完整性校验通过(MD5匹配)
- 事务日志恢复成功率92%
七、未来技术发展趋势
7.1 文件系统恢复技术演进
- **AI辅助恢复**:基于机器学习的文件识别(准确率>99%)
- **量子计算应用**:破解磁盘加密算法(预计2030年)
- **芯片级恢复**:3D NAND闪存数据提取
7.2 新型数据保护技术
- **区块链存证**:确保恢复过程可追溯
- **DNA存储**:单克DNA存储215PB数据
- **量子加密**:抗量子破解传输协议
:构建数据安全生态链
文件系统数据恢复已从单纯的技术问题演变为企业数字生存能力的关键。建议每家企业建立:
1. 每日增量备份(<2小时恢复时间目标)
2. 每月完整备份(支持30-90天回滚)
3. 每季度灾难恢复演练
4. 年度专业数据审计
通过"预防-监控-恢复"三位一体策略,可将数据丢失风险降低至**0.003%以下**,同时提升业务连续性管理(BCM)成熟度至ISO 22301认证标准。
